Learning About Multiple Carpet Varieties and Their Maintenance Demands
Different carpet kinds need specific cleaning approaches to preserve their visual appeal and longevity. For example, wool carpets are known for their resilience but can be sensitive to high heat and harsh chemicals, demanding gentle cleaning solutions. Synthetic carpets, such as nylon and polyester, are significantly more durable and can often tolerate stronger cleaning agents, making them simpler to maintain.
Berber carpets, characterized by their looped fibers, can trap dirt and debris within their texture, requiring regular vacuuming and occasional professional cleaning to prevent matting. In comparison, shag carpets, with their lengthy fibers, necessitate careful handling to avoid tangling and may require specialized cleaning approaches.
Comprehending these differences is crucial for effective carpet care, making certain that each type is treated suitably to preserve its unique qualities and lengthen its lifespan. By identifying the specific cleaning needs of different carpets, one can avert damage and make certain that their flooring remains in prime condition.

Popular Stain Treatments
Countless households confront the challenge of stubborn stains and persistent odors that can spoil the appearance and freshness of carpets. Popular stain remedies often use household items, supplying effective solutions without the need for harsh chemicals. For instance, a mixture of white vinegar and water can combat pet stains, while baking soda successfully absorbs odors. Dish soap blended with warm water serves as a wonderful solution for grease stains. For red wine spills, club soda can help eliminate the stain when blotted right away. Moreover, cornstarch can be sprinkled on fresh grease stains, left to absorb, and then vacuumed later. These DIY remedies not only tackle stains but also support a cleaner, healthier home environment, maintaining that carpets remain bright and inviting.
Odor Control Approaches
Countless homeowners pursue ways to remove unwanted odors that can persist in carpets, especially those due to pets, spills, or mildew. One proven solution entails using a solution of white vinegar and water, which can be misted lightly onto the problem area and pressed with a clean cloth. Baking soda is another common option; it can be spread generously over the carpet, allowed to sit for several hours, and then vacuumed to remove odors. Essential oils, like lavender or tea tree, can also be blended to the vinegar solution for a nice scent. Additionally, commercial enzymatic cleaners break down scent-generating substances. By utilizing these methods, homeowners can efficiently fight undesirable smells in their carpets.

Importance of Regular Vacuuming
Consistently vacuuming carpets plays an essential role in maintaining their visual appeal and durability. Routine vacuuming eliminates dirt, dust, and allergens that can embed within the fibers, preventing them from becoming embedded and causing wear. Professionals suggest vacuuming heavily used spaces at least twice a week, while less frequented spaces can be addressed weekly. Utilizing the correct vacuum settings for carpet type can enhance effectiveness, providing a thorough clean. Moreover, vacuuming aids in keeping the carpet's texture and prevents matting, which can reduce its visual appeal. Residents should also monitor the vacuum cleaner's maintenance, including filter changes and brush roll cleaning, to maintain optimal performance. This preventive strategy to carpet care ultimately prolongs the life of the flooring investment.
Stain Prevention Strategies
Though unforeseen spills and accidents are unavoidable in any residence, adopting successful stain prevention methods can substantially reduce the risk of permanent damage to carpets. Regularly applying a carpet protector assists in create a barrier against stains, making cleanup simpler. Setting mats at entry points reduces dirt and debris tracked indoors, moreover protecting the carpet fibers. Promoting a no-shoes policy can substantially reduce the spread of stains and wear. Moreover, immediately handling spills by blotting, rather than rubbing, can prevent stains from settling in. Routinely scheduled professional cleanings also preserve the carpet's appearance and longevity. In conclusion, educating all household members about proper care and maintenance encourages a shared responsibility for keeping carpets clean and stain-free.

How Frequently Do Carpets Require Cleaning?
Specialists advise cleaning carpets every six to twelve months, depending on foot traffic and environmental factors. High-traffic areas may require more frequent cleaning, while less-used spaces can be cleaned less often.
Can Professional Carpet Cleaning Harm the Flooring Beneath?
Indeed, inadequate carpet cleaning approaches can harm the flooring underneath. Overly abundant moisture, harsh chemical solutions, or aggressive scrubbing can lead to warping, mold growth, or deterioration of the subfloor, necessitating careful cleaning practices to prevent such issues.
What Steps Should I Take Before Carpet Cleaning?
In advance of carpet cleaning, you should remove all furniture, vacuum comprehensively to get rid of dirt and debris, and test cleaning solutions on a modest, inconspicuous area. Taking these steps ensures an effective and safe cleaning process.
How Much Time Does Carpet Drying Take?
Generally, carpets require approximately 4 to 24 hours to fully dry following cleaning, determined by factors such as humidity, ventilation, and the cleaning method used. Sufficient airflow can significantly decrease drying time and better results.
